Variations on The Best Egg Salad Recipe

The beauty of the best egg salad recipe lies in its versatility, making it easy to adapt based on your taste preferences or the ingredients you have at hand. Here are some variations that you might find delightful:

Avocado Twist

Swap out some of the mayo for ripe, mashed avocado. This not only adds a creamy texture but also brings in a dose of healthy fats. The result? A luscious, green twist on the classic egg salad that’s bursting with flavor.

Mediterranean Flair

Add chopped olives, sun-dried tomatoes, and crumbled feta to the mix. This will give your egg salad a vibrant Mediterranean kick. To enhance the flavor further, touch it up with some oregano and a drizzle of olive oil.

Spicy Kick

If you crave some heat, mix in diced jalapeños or a dollop of Sriracha. This variation is perfect for those who enjoy a zesty punch. Pair it with a sprinkling of smoked paprika for that extra depth!

Herbed Sensation

Fresh herbs can elevate your egg salad from ordinary to extraordinary. Consider adding dill, chives, or tarragon. These herbs not only bring freshness but also complement the egg’s flavor, creating an unforgettable dish.

Choosing the Right Eggs

For a rich flavor and creamy texture, always opt for fresh, high-quality eggs. Free-range eggs tend to have a more vibrant yolk, which enhances both color and taste in your salad. To boil them perfectly, start with cold water and bring it to a gentle boil, then cover and remove from heat for about 12 minutes.

The Creamy Element

Mayonnaise is your go-to for achieving creaminess, but don’t be afraid to explore! A touch of Greek yogurt can lighten the dish while adding a subtle tang. Combine both for the ultimate creamy consistency while keeping your salad on the healthier side.

Spice It Up

Don’t shy away from seasonings! A dash of paprika or a sprinkle of dill can elevate your egg salad to new levels. Taste as you go; a little salt and a squeeze of lemon juice can brighten the flavors beautifully.

Mix It Right

Be careful when mixing! Over-stirring can lead to a mushy salad. Gently fold the ingredients to maintain some texture from the chopped eggs.

How do I know when my eggs are perfectly boiled?

Getting your eggs just right is crucial for the perfect egg salad. Here’s a simple way to check:

  • Soft Boiled: Cook them for about 6–7 minutes. The whites should be set, but the yolks will still be slightly runny.
  • Medium Boiled: Aim for 8–9 minutes where the yolks are creamy but not fully hard.
  • Hard Boiled: For fully cooked yolks, boil them for 10–12 minutes. Once done, place them in an ice bath to halt the cooking and make peeling easier.

Description

A classic egg salad recipe that is perfect for sandwiches or served on crackers.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 6 large eggs
  • 1/2 cup mayonnaise
  • 1 tbsp Dijon mustard
  • 1/4 cup chopped celery
  • 2 green onions, thinly sliced
  • 1/2 tsp paprika
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Boil the eggs in cold water; bring to a boil, then cover and remove from heat. Let sit for 12 minutes.
  2. Transfer eggs to an ice bath for 5 minutes before peeling under running water.
  3. Mash the peeled eggs in a mixing bowl until your desired consistency is reached.
  4. Stir in mayonnaise, mustard, celery, green onions, salt, pepper, and paprika until well combined.
  5. Taste and adjust seasoning as needed.
  6. Chill for at least 30 minutes before serving on bread or crackers.

Notes

  • For a creamier texture, you can add more mayonnaise.
  • This egg salad can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
